What Is a Flogger?

At its core, a flogger is a tool used to deliver rhythmic, controlled strikes in BDSM play. Unlike a whip (which is usually one long tail), a flogger has multiple soft or firm strands (aka falls) that swing together—making it much easier to control.

A flogger is a form of impact play used by many dominant and submissive partners to create intense sensations. This form of play opens the door to power exchange, offering a wide range of sensations—from gentle and sensual to heavy and cathartic.

For beginners, the versatility of floggers makes them especially appealing. You can begin without a dungeon, latex gear, or years of experience. Bring curiosity, build trust, and choose a quality toy crafted with your comfort in mind.

The sensation? It all comes down to the material and how you use it. Soft leather or vegan floggers offer a warm, thuddy impact, while suede or stiffer styles can feel sharper or more stingy. But in beginner territory, we focus on comfort, safety, and sensual buildup.

Choosing Your First Flogger

Not all leather floggers are created equal—especially when it comes to your first time. Here’s what to look for:

1. Soft Materials First

  • Opt for vegan leather or soft suede.
  • These feel lush on the skin and offer more thud than sting.
  • Ideal for building confidence and layering sensation gently.

2. Comfortable Handle

  • Look for a grip that fits your hand and doesn’t slip.
  • A flogger with a balanced handle gives you control—no awkward fumbling mid-swing.
  • This is key when you’re learning to control your swing and building scene confidence.

3. Shorter Length, More Control

  • A beginner flogger shouldn’t overwhelm you.
  • Shorter falls let you keep the play tight, focused, and safe.
  • They also reduce the risk of striking off-target areas accidentally.

How to Use a Flogger (Without Stressing Out)

It’s okay to feel nervous. But flogging doesn’t have to be complicated. Here’s a simple rhythm to follow:

  1. Start with warm-up strokes. Light swings across the shoulders or buttocks get the skin tingling.
  2. Keep your wrist loose. Let the falls do the work—no need to muscle it.
  3. Watch your partner. Breathe together. Adjust based on their body language or feedback.
  4. Keep it slow. You’re building anticipation, not racing to the finish.

The best parts of the body to aim for? Think meaty areas like the buttocks, thighs, and upper shoulders. These spots absorb impact better and are safer for beginner play.

And remember: flogging can be more than physical. The build-up, the mental submission, the shared rhythm—this is where trust and chemistry thrive.

Safety First (and Always)

Flogging is sexy—but only when everyone feels safe. Here’s how:

  • Agree on a safe word. Use it. Respect it.
  • Never strike the spine, neck, or kidneys.
  • Avoid overly long floggers for your first toy—they’re harder to aim.
  • Always check in before, during, and after.

Prioritising safety and consent ensures every scene stays hot without crossing boundaries.

Also important: mind your environment. Try playing on a soft surface like a bed or a large rug. Clear the area of breakables. Create space for your scene to unfold without stress.

And yes—aftercare matters. Whether it’s lotion, a cuddle, a soft blanket, or simple presence, aftercare anchors the emotional side of BDSM play. It helps both partners come down together and feel appreciated.

Advanced Tips (Once You’ve Found Your Rhythm)

If you’ve gotten comfortable and want to expand your flogging game, try experimenting with:

  • Tempo: Speed up and slow down for contrast.
  • Angle: Swinging from different directions hits differently.
  • Texture: Combine floggers—soft to start, firmer later.
  • Verbal play: Layer in words of encouragement, instruction, or teasing.

Flogging isn’t about beating—it’s about building a scene that plays with power and pleasure. Once you’re in sync, it becomes a form of communication as much as a form of impact.
